    That all has to do with your diet, training, genetics, and natural holding potential. If you're above your genetic potential, you will likely eventually end up there once more. You best you can do is slow the shrinking process as much as possible by training, eating, and sleeping well. This is why nobody does "just one" cycle.
    Since you're done PCT, the worst should be over. Wait another month, then get bloodwork done.
